Some business will drill holes in your vehicle to access the rear end of the dent normally in an unnoticeable location. There are only two excuses for this: 1) Inexperience and 2) not putting in the time to do it right. Not just is this typically not accepted among the experts in the market, if not sealed effectively it can cause corrosion problems later on.
Usually 95% of the time there is no need to drill holes in your cars and truck's door jambs, wheel wells, and so on. If for some reason a hole is required, we would request for your consent first and correctly seal it when we are finished.

There is rather a difference between conventional dent repair work and paintless dent removal (PDR). With standard dent removal, the paint in the afflicted area is sanded down; the crunched metal pounded into location and any areas that aren't smooth are filled out with putty. After that, the location must be sanded, primed, offered a base coat of paint and after that a final coat.
In contrast, PDR focuses on the outside surface of your car, where the dent occurred. The cost for this treatment is considerably lower than conventional dent repair and usually only takes a day to achieve (walnut creek auto body repair shops).
